Bobby E. Denton is a former Democratic member of the Alabama Senate, who represented the 1st District since 1978, and was the Dean of the Senate, an honorary title. He has a Bachelor of Arts from the University of Alabama and is a previous Director of Development at Northwest Shoals Community College in Muscle Shoals.
Denton retired from the State Senate in 2010.
He is not related to former Alabama U.S. Senator Jeremiah Denton, a Republican.
